Solution

The correct option is C Pachomius the Great
  • Father of All Monks - St. Anthony.
  • Christian cenobitic monasticism - Pachomuis
  • Coenobitic monasticism means each community must live together and worship.
  • Bishop of Alexandria and Major theological writer- Athanasius of Alexandria
  • Father of Communal monasticism - Basil of Caesarea
